Just do IT
article thumbnail
리눅스 시스템 (파일 시스템)
Programing/Linux 2022. 12. 27. 09:42

[파일 시스템] - 파일에 이름을 붙이고 저장, 탐색을 위해 파일을 어디에 위치 시킬 것인지 나타내는 시스템 입니다. - 거의 모든 OS에서 지원되고 있습니다. - 리눅스의 파일 시스템은 Ext(Extended File System)을 사용하고 있습니다. - 주로 사용되는 파일 시스템의 종류 3가지 : EXT3, EXT4, XFS [파일 시스템의 종류] 파일 시스템 설명 EXT3 - 저널링 기능이 추가되어 데이터 복구 기능이 강화되었습니다. - 저널에 수정 사항을 기록한 후에 데이터를 디스크에 기록합니다. - 데이터 기록 전에 오류가 발생해도 저널의 기록을 보고 복구할 수 있습니다. - 볼륨의 크기 : 2 ~ 32TB - 서브 디렉토리의 수 : 32000개 EXT4 - 온라인 디스크 조각모음 기능이 추가..

article thumbnail
리눅스 HDD (하드디스크, 파티션)
Programing/Linux 2022. 12. 26. 09:53

[하드디스크] - HDD : Hard Disk Drive - 컴퓨터의 데이터를 저장할 수 있는 공간입니다. - 컴퓨터의 OS(윈도우, 리눅스 등)도 하드디스크에 저장되기 때문에 필수 공간입니다. - 윈도우에서 C드라이브, D드라이브 등이 존재하는 공간을 의미합니다. [파티션] - partition : 공간 - 하드디스크를 효율적으로 관리하고 사용하기 위해서 하드디스크를 논리적으로 나눠서 사용하는 공간입니다. (윈도우의 C드라이브, D드라이브 등이 파티션에 해당됩니다.) - 파티션에서는 vi, touch등과 같은 명령어를 사용할 수 없습니다. - 하드디스크를 사용하려면 반드시 1개 이상의 파티션이 있어야 합니다. - 하드디스크에는 3가지 종류의 파티션이 있습니다. > 주 파티션 / primary parti..

article thumbnail
리눅스 명령어 (rpm, yum) (2)
Programing/Linux 2022. 12. 25. 09:21

[yum 명령어] - rpm과 같은 설치 명령어 입니다. - 외부 사이트에서 패키지를 자동으로 다운받아서 설치를 합니다. - yum으로 설치를 진행하면 의존성 문제가 해결이 됩니다. > rpm으로 설치시 하나를 설치하기 위해 필요한 패키지를 전부 수동으로 설치해야합니다. yum은 그 과정을 생략해주고 알아서 필요한 패키지를 전부 설치해줍니다. - rpm보다 사용하기는 편리하지만 인터넷이 없으면 사용하기 어려워지는 단점이 있습니다. [사용방법] - yum [옵션] install [설치할 패키지 명] [옵션] - install : yum으로 설치 시 필수적인 옵션 입니다. (옵션의 위치는 install 앞, 패키지 위치는 install 뒤) - y : 설치 시 설치 진행할 건지 물어볼 때 자동으로 yes로 ..

article thumbnail
리눅스 명령어 (rpm, yum) (1)
Programing/Linux 2022. 12. 24. 09:43

리눅스에서 사용되는 설치 명령어 두 가지 : yum, rpm [rpm 명령어] -rpm = RedHat Package Manager - 리눅스의 유틸리티 프로그램을 설치하는 명령어 입니다. - rpm 명령어를 통해 설치, 삭제, 업그레이드 등의 작업들을 편리하게 진행할 수 있습니다. - 명령어를 사용하려면 rpm 패키지를 먼저 설치해야 합니다. - 설치 파일 링크 : http://mirror.kakao.com/centos/7.9.2009/os/x86_64/Packages/ vim 검색 - vim-common-7.4.629-6.el7.x86_64.rpm 설치할 파일 다운 ftp 서버를 통해 리눅스 서버로 해당 파일 보내기 [rpm 패키지 구성] vim-common-7.4.629-6.el7.x86_64.rp..